Congratulations, Dr. Tashera Perry!

Dr. Tashera Perry was one of 5 women recently honored by the Bloomington Commission on the Status of Women with the 2020 Women’s Achievement Award and one of 2 women to be named Woman of the Year for her dedication to women’s health. 2020 New Member Meet and Greet

To celebrate over 30 new members joining MOCMS in 2019, MOCMS held a meet and greet event on February 5, 2020, at Switchyard Brewing Company in Bloomington, Indiana. Book Club – January, 2020

The MOCMS book club met at Sherwood Green Clubhouse in Bloomington, Indiana on January 10, 2020, to discuss the book “Before We Were Yours” by Lisa Wingate.

The Healthy Schools Grant program provides funding to local schools in Monroe and Owen County for initiatives that promote healthy living among K-12 students. This includes activities focused on nutrition, physical activity, mental health, and overall well-being.

MOCMS organizes forums addressing pressing legislative and local medical issues. These forums provide a platform for open dialogue, allowing members to discuss challenges, share solutions, and collaborate on advocacy efforts.
